Odette Saoirse (Oh-dett Soar-she), also known as Odie or Ode, is a street musician with a penchant for rolling seas, strong drink and timeless chivalry. There are many adjectives that could be used to describe Odette, of which differ from person to person. To some she might appear a thug, an uncontrollable troublemaker. To others, she is a beacon of independence and alluring boldness. To both she would shake her head and offer a grin; for she is both and neither of these things - just a bard who ends up in the thick of it more often than not. It is likely that most would agree, however, that when push comes to shove she was one whom can be counted on.

A smattering of freckles paint the sun-kissed flesh of the seafaring Odette Saoirse. With features framed by golden tresses the color of ocean shores, her aquamarine eyes make for an oceanic masterpiece bordering between both green and blue in equal measure. These natural aesthetics are further enhanced by the confidence in which she carries herself, the smile that is quick to bloom on her full lips, and the mannerisms which accompany the passionate vocalization of her words and song. The woman herself is clearly Hyur and, for all assumptions, appears to be aged in her mid to late twenties. Highlander blood runs strongly in her veins and is clearly evident in both build and proud features, despite the lacking height and curious professions. Odette's form is noticeably curved, though athletically built for dexterity and uneven waters; thicker thighs used for duelists combat tapering into taut waistline and ample bust - often unashamedly displayed of her own will.
On the left side of her shapely hips hangs a single rapier, simple in it's design but well cared for by a loving hand. On her right; an ebony hued flintlock pistol encased in leather holster. The Highlander's attire consists most often of cloth and leathers; a life at sea teaching her the importance of light-weight materials. It is not uncommon for such to have small elements of flair, however, a bard's flamboyance mingled with swashbuckler's bravado despite the embrace of a simple lifestyle. Most often she wears form-fitting garb and an accentuating boneless corset. When preparing to engage in combat, however, one might hear the quiet clinking of chain mail beneath her chosen garb or a bow slung over shoulder. Almost always, a worn leather satchel hangs from her waist.
Odette greets the 'verse with a free-spirited mirth and passionate disposition. True, while the first thing many might notice about her is a natural comeliness, it is her confidence and mannerisms that truly shape her as a person. The former sailor is a brave, multi-talented woman with the suave charm of a rouge and the fiery nature of a warrior, despite her ongoing friendliness. She retains a daring spirit, and is fiercely loyal to those whom win her guarded trust. Odette comes across as being 'common' in her interactions with others; a combination of carefree ease, choice of word and impish humor that often raises a brow or two, but generally lends to an overall down-to-earthness and sincerity that is the very definition of 'what you see is what you get'. Given the fact that she values her freedom so dearly, this shapely has a strong distaste for those who wish to take it from another regardless of alignment or intention. She lives by her own creed, often putting her at the suspicion of others whom might not understand the lawlessness of her 'out-of-the-box' ways and her impish delight in shaking the norm. Indeed, there are those whom might consider the Highlander overly brazen at times; flirtatious or rough around the edges, yet as much of that remains true to her character such remains an exaggeration for a more genuine and kindhearted spirit within. Odette is not a modest person in terms of confidence, she knows what she is good at and what she is not and has no qualms about admitting to either. Despite her lack of modesty, in terms of materialism she is rather humble and appreciates the simplicity and rawness of such a lifestyle. She refers to herself as a 'simple' being with simple goals, and while she is not afraid to speak her mind, her honesty can often come across as being unrefined or blunt. Despite this, she rarely speak of herself genuinely and often masks her own troubles for the benefit of remaining strong for those whom depend on her.
